The $200 billion functional drink boom is turning into a wellness arms race
""The global functional beverage market was worth about $208 billion in 2024 and is projected to more than double over the next decade, according to Zion Market Research.""
""There's one for hydration, one for health, and one for fun," said Michael Della Penna, chief strategy officer at InMarket, highlighting the diverse offerings in the market."
""There's a lot of different botanicals and adaptogens and ways they can affect you," said Jon Kreidler, cofounder of Tattersall Distilling, emphasizing the trend towards functional benefits."
""Less than six months after launching, Tattersall's functional beverage sales now account for about 10% of its business," showcasing the rapid growth in this segment."
The global functional beverage market is projected to exceed $400 billion by 2034, fueled by younger consumers seeking wellness solutions. These beverages offer various benefits, including improved sleep, digestion, and cognitive function. Social media plays a significant role in promoting these products, encouraging experimentation with different drinks throughout the day. Brands are increasingly incorporating botanicals and adaptogens to enhance their offerings. Celebrity endorsements further boost the market, with figures like Dwayne Johnson and Kylie Jenner launching their own functional beverage lines.
